The Weapon Systems Engineering Department (N261) is dedicated to delivering world-class engineering solutions and technical leadership to enhance Integrated Air and Missile Defense (IAMD) capabilities. Its mission is to enable resilient, adaptive, and scalable weapon systems that counter emerging threats and safeguard national security and the homeland. The Department is seeking a technically proficient and operationally oriented Principal Applied Cybersecurity Engineer to serve as the GMD Cybersecurity Principal Engineer within the Missile Defense Agency’s (MDA) Ground-based Midcourse Defense (GMD) program. The successful candidate will bring strong cyber development and operational testing experience and will support oversight of the technical development of next-generation GMD to ensure it is secure and resilient in cyberspace, while helping improve the cybersecurity and cyber resiliency of the GMD element of the Missile Defense System (MDS). Roles & Responsibilities: The GMD Cybersecurity Principal Engineer will be responsible for delivering high-value, high-impact outcomes within the MDA work program in support of the evolving cybersecurity, cyber resiliency, and Defensive Cyberspace Operations posture of the GMD weapon system. The successful candidate will work closely with government contractors and developers, the GMD Cybersecurity Director, and senior GMD leadership while serving as a key technical advisor to the GMD Cybersecurity Director. In this role, the individual will help oversee the technical development of next-generation GMD to ensure the system is secure and resilient in cyberspace, facilitate the active cyber defense of the fielded GMD system, including continuous monitoring and associated Tactics, Techniques, and Procedures as part of Defensive Cyberspace Operations, including integration with broader MDS DCO efforts, and oversee mitigation planning and implementation following cyber test events involving GMD. As a key contributor within the MDA work program, the selected individual will provide technical guidance across acquisition, cybersecurity, cyber resiliency, systems engineering, including requirements definition and verification, and Defensive Cyberspace Operations to enable the sponsor to successfully transform its culture and cyberspace posture and achieve assured GMD weapon system capabilities.
